Description

【考案の詳細な説明】 本考案は強度が高く熱変形の少ない雨樋に関す
る。
[Detailed Description of the Invention] The present invention relates to a rain gutter that has high strength and less thermal deformation.

Conventionally, rain gutters made of vinyl chloride resin have generally been used, but rain gutters made of vinyl chloride resin have the drawback of not having very high strength and being easily deformed by heat.

Conventionally, for example, as described in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 53-34129, a thin metal layer such as a foil that does not have shape-retaining properties is embedded in a synthetic resin rain gutter base that has self-retaining properties. has been proposed, but even if the thin metal layer and synthetic resin are bonded with adhesive or interfacial bonding is performed using heat press, there is a drawback that peeling is likely to occur due to impact, cutting, or thermal expansion and contraction. .

The present invention was made with the aim of solving the above-mentioned conventional drawbacks, and its gist is that a soft synthetic resin in which chopped strands or glass rovings are dispersed is attached to paper. The rain gutter includes a core material and a hard synthetic resin coated on the core material.

In the present invention, examples of the chopped strand include glass fiber, vinylon, nylon,
A material made of tetron or the like is preferably used, and a material made of glass fiber is particularly preferably used.

In the present invention, as the soft synthetic resin, for example, soft polyester resin, soft epoxy resin, etc. are preferably used, and among them, soft polyester resin is particularly preferably used.

In the present invention, as the paper, for example, machine-made Japanese paper, kraft paper, wallpaper, etc. are suitably used.

In the present invention, examples of hard synthetic resins include hard vinyl chloride resin, acrylonitrile-butadiene-styrene copolymer, polypropylene,
Polystyrene and the like are preferably used, and among them, hard vinyl chloride resin is particularly preferably used. Hereinafter, the present invention will be described by way of examples with reference to the drawings.

A is an eaves gutter, and ear edge portions a2 , a2 are provided on both sides of a gutter body a1 having a substantially semicircular cross section.

The walls of the gutter body a1 and the edge parts a2 and a2 of eaves gutter A have a length of 10 to 50 parts by weight based on 100 parts by weight of soft polyester resin.
Hard synthetic resin 2, such as hard vinyl chloride resin, is extruded onto core material 1, which is formed by adhering to machine-made Japanese paper a material in which approximately 15 to 70 m of glass chopped strands are dispersed. Covered.

Note that a glass roving may be used instead of the glass chopped strand. Moreover, it is not limited to an eaves gutter, but may be a vertical gutter or the like.

Since the rain gutter of the present invention is constructed as described above, chopped strands such as glass fiber or glass roving and paper are inserted through the soft synthetic resin into the hard synthetic resin that forms the outer layer on both sides of the rain gutter. It is buried as one piece, is strong and does not peel off, has low scissor cutting resistance, is easy to cut, has little thermal expansion and contraction, and is prevented from thermal deformation.
